What type of information is included in a judicial record report in Paraguay?

judicial history report in Paraguay includes information about the judicial cases in which a person has been involved, including details of the cases, dates and resolutions. It may also include criminal convictions and sanctions.

How is dispossession penalized in Argentina?

Dispossession, which involves violently or illegally dispossessing a person of their property or land, is a crime in Argentina. Legal consequences for dispossession can include criminal sanctions, such as prison sentences and fines, as well as restitution of property or financial compensation to the victim. It seeks to protect the right to property and prevent situations of dispossession and forced displacement.

How is access to judicial files recorded and monitored in Costa Rica to ensure transparency?

The registration and supervision of access to judicial files in Costa Rica is carried out through registration and control systems. Every time a file is accessed, it is recorded who has consulted it and for what purpose. This registry helps monitor access and ensure transparency. Involved parties and judicial authorities can verify who has reviewed a particular file.
